Red Hook is component of South Brooklyn. It is a peninsula concerning Buttermilk Channel, Gowanus Bay and Gowanus Canal. Red Hook will be the only component of Ny City which has a full frontal perspective of your Statue of Liberty.
At an individual time Red Hook was a separate village. It got its title in the red clay soil as well as point of land which projects into your East River. Dutch colonists of New Amsterdam settled the village in 1636 and named it Roode Howek. In Dutch the word” Hoek” in fact implies” point” or ” corner” and not something which is ” curved” or ” bent” as hook would suggest in English.
Rapeleye Street in Red Hook marks the start of an individual of New Amsterdam s earliest households, the Rapelje clan. They descended from Sarah Rapelje who was the very first European youngster born with the new Dutch settlement with the New Planet.
Regrettably for Red Hook with the 1990s Everyday living magazine named it among the worst neighborhoods with the U.s. and since the crack funds of America. In 1992 the Principal of Public School 15, Patrick Daly was killed in a very drug-related shootout. Later within the college was renamed in his honor. Then came revitalization. The Red Hook Homes will be the greatest public housing growth in Brooklyn and is property to about 5, 000 residents. There’s also numerous parks with the place together with Red Hook Park. The park incorporates a paved path, benches, handball courts, softball fields, a soccer and football area, a monitor and area, picnic tables, the adjacent Sol Goodman Pool and new trees and plantings.
Red Hook is linked to Manhattan through the Brooklyn-Battery Tunnel. In the spring of 2006 the new Carnival Cruise Lines Terminal opened at Pier 12 at Pioneer Street as well as Red Hook Marine Terminal will be the only maritime amenities in Brooklyn to take care of container ships.

Park Slope is bounded into the east by Prospect Park West, Fourth Avenue into the west, Flatbush Avenue into the north and 15th Street into the south. Park Slope is known for its historic properties, top-rated dining establishments, bars and retailers. Shut by is Prospect Park, the Brooklyn Academy of Songs, the Brooklyn Botanic Backyard, the Brooklyn Museum, the Brooklyn Conservatory of Songs as well as Central Library of your Brooklyn Public Library process.
This place was to begin with inhabited by Native People in the usa the Lenape individuals. In the 17th century the Dutch colonized the place. Park Slope was the backdrop to the start of your Battle of Long Island often known as the Battle of Brooklyn on August 27, 1776 throughout the American Revolution. In close by Prospect Park an individual can see the historic web page of Battle Pass and on Fifth Avenue can be a reconstructed stone farmhouse exactly where a countercharge coated the American retreat.
In 1814 South Brooklyn was associated to Manhattan by a ferry services from Brooklyn Terminal. In the late 1870s Park Slope became a sort of streetcar suburb. Horse-drawn rail vehicles ran to Prospect Park and coupled with the ferry brought wealthy New Yorkers into the place. Prospect Park West was often known as the Gold Coast and lots of of your massive Victorian mansions there were built with the 1880s and 1890s offering wonderful views of your park. Many of such properties are preserved in the 24-block monety Park Slope Historic District which is an individual of Ny s greatest landmarked neighborhoods. Once the Brooklyn Bridge opened in 1883 Park Slope ongoing to increase as well as 1890 census showed Park Slope to become the richest community with the U.s..
In 1892 President Grover Cleveland presided around the unveiling of the notable Park Slope landmark The Soldiers and Sailors Arch at Grand Army Plaza. The Aged Stone Dwelling which is a 1930 reconstruction of your Vechte-Courtelyou Dwelling which was destroyed in 1897 could be found on 3rd Street concerning Fourth and Fifth Avenues beside the former Gowanus Creek.
Baseball has also played a prominent function with the record of your Park Slope place. The Brooklyn Atlantics ( who later on became the Dodgers) played at Washington Park on 5th Avenue concerning 3rd and 4th Streets from 1879-1889. Once the park was destroyed by a fire the group moved into a park in East Ny. The newest Washington Park was built in 1898 concerning 3rd and Fourth Avenues and concerning Initially and 3rd Streets close to the Gowanus Canal. The baseball group was by now often known as the Dodgers and they played at this spot. From the 1912 period the Dodgers had outgrown the area and moved to Ebbets Subject stadium in Flatbush to the 1913 period.
Park Slope became a rougher, far more operating class community through the 1950s. The vast majority of the immigrants with the place with the 1950s and 1960s have been of Italian and Irish descent but with the 1960s and 1970s this improved since the black and Latino population elevated. Hippies and artists began shopping for and renovating brownstones with the late 1960s and early 1970s. They’d change them into single and two-family residences. Younger expert partners began going into your place and due to the fact the mid-1990s more youthful, childless industry experts have moved to Park Slope. While using the influx of new upper middle-class residents Park Slope is becoming among the wealthiest neighborhoods in Brooklyn.
Park Slope is served through the IND Culver Line ( F, G trains), the IRT Eastern Parkway Line ( 2, 3, 4, 5 trains), the BMT Fourth Avenue Line ( D, N, R trains) as well as BMT Brighton Line ( B, Q trains).
